Графика
Отображение в браузере:
Код:
HTML
CSS
JavaScript
Элемент canvas является контейнером для графики, которая задается с помощью JavaScript.
Отображение в браузере:
Код:
HTML
CSS
Элемент svg является контейнером для масштабируемой векторной графики.
Сравнение canvas и svg
| Canvas | SVG |
|---|---|
| Зависит от разрешения | Не зависит от разрешения |
| Не поддерживает обработчики событий | Поддерживает обработчики событий |
| Плохие возможности рендеринга текста | Лучше всего подходит для приложений с большими областями рендеринга (Google Maps) |
| Можно сохранить полученное изображение как .png или .jpg | При сложном рисунке медленный рендеринг |
| Хорошо подходит для игр с интенсивной графикой | Не подходит для игровых приложений |